Claims (4)
- a) 금속 재료로된 제품을 선택하는 단계;b) 상기 금속 재료의 표면상에 선도금 금속 층을 구성하기 위해 전해질 모드내에서 선도금을 수행하여 도금될 상기 제품의 상기 표면이 산화되지 않고 어떤 산 부식도 요구되지 않는, 선도금 단계;c) 상기 선도금 금속 층의 제1선택된 부분상에 오일 잉크를 인쇄하여 상기 선도금 금속 층의 상기 제1선택된 부분상에 인쇄층을 구성하기 위한 인쇄 단계;d) 상기 선도금 금속 층의 제2선택된 부분에 금속을 전기적으로 도금하여 전기 도금층을 구성하는 전기 도금 단계;를 포함하며,상기 선도금 금속층의 재료는 니켈, 반광택 니켈 및 구리로 이루어지는 그룹으로부터 선택되며,상기 오일 잉크는 비전도 오일 잉크이며, 상기 선도금 금속층은 상기 금속 재료와 상기 오일 잉크 사이에 위치되며,상기 선도금 금속층의 제2선택된 부분은 상기 선도금 금속 층의 제1선택된 부분에 인접되며, 상기 전기 도금층은 상기 인쇄층에 인접되며, 상기 전기 도금층은 상기 인쇄층의 두께보다 큰 두께를 가지는,표면 인쇄 및 전기 도금 방법.
